Kaleena Smith, a five-foot-six junior point guard at Ontario Christian, was named girls basketball player of the year by The Times. She led her team to their first state championship, averaging 31 points, 7 assists, and 4 steals per game. Smiths growth as a leader this season, marked by increased vocalness and mentorship of younger players, earned her respect among her teammates. With over 2000 points in her high school career, including a 51-point game, Smith is a top college recruit, with USC among those watching her progress.
